Actually we have a number of climate zones here in CA in part because the state is long and tall in latitude, and we also have elevated mountainous areas along with desert areas below sea level... and high desert!

Seasons may not be so marked and possibly so spectacular as parts of the midwest, and east, but a few weeks ago we had a foot of leaves dump in the yard! Just a couple hours east of us, they may easily get 4ft of snow, to as much as 12ft drifts that I've seen myself.

It's hard to believe an intense snowstorm in southern California, but it happens occasionally. ;D
